Ticket #1673 (closed enhancement: fixed)

Opened 16 months ago

Last modified 16 months ago

Add approval status field to groups

Reported by: ross Owned by: ross
Priority: awaiting triage Milestone: ckan-sprint-2012-02-06
Component: ckan Keywords: [1d][a:1d]
Cc: Repository: ckan
Theme: none

Description (last modified by ross) (diff)

Super #1669

As groups need to be authorised in some cases, particularly publisher profiles, we need a field to denote how this is managed.

We should add an 'approval_status' field that will be used to denote its status. By default this will be "approved" but this will allow us to override it with a "pending" or "denied" status. The latter should also change the main status of the Group.

Change History

Changed 16 months ago by ross

  • milestone set to current-ckan-sprint-2012-02-06

Changed 16 months ago by ross

  • status changed from new to assigned
  • description modified (diff)

Changed 16 months ago by ross

  • status changed from assigned to closed
  • resolution set to fixed

Implemented in 31199375a34e04af8158e60335816236029ff96e as part of the feature-1669-publisher-profile branch.

Changed 16 months ago by ross

  • keywords [1d][a:1d] added; [1d] removed
Note: See TracTickets for help on using tickets.